How is coal mined and extracted? | Planète Énergies

An open-pit coal mine is a huge hole in the ground with terraces along which earth-moving vehicles excavate seams. It looks a bit like a sports stadium. The largest open-pit mines are several kilometers long and hundreds of meters deep. First of all, the layer of earth – overburden – above the first coal seam has to be removed.

The coal mining life cycle

Open-pit mining. Some 53% of South Africa's coal is produced from surface mining, via open-cast or open-pit mines. This is because the coal is less than 60 metres below the surface. Open-pit mines use draglines, as well as truck and shovel operations to extract coal. A dragline excavator uses a dragline to pull a bucket by a wire cable.

OSMRE Recognizes Two Coal Operators with 2024 …

Navajo Mine, Fruitland, New Mexico. The Yazzie Wildlife Bluff is the work of ... The Yazzie Reclamation Project re-engineered and restored the Yazzie watershed by reclaiming a 2.5-mile-long open pit. The project, which began in 2018 and ended in 2023, required a 43-day topsoil haul, 629,000 cubic yards of topsoil, 22.5 million cubic yards of ...
